Ranbir’s “Rocket Singh” Fails to Please Audience


Bollywood’s blue eyed boy, Ranbir Kapoor has failed to attract enough audience for his new film “Rocket Singh- Sales Man of the Year”. The movie had a very high expectation as it is directed by Shimit Amin and written by Jaideep Sahani. The film can be considered as the comeback of the director/writer duo after “Chak De! India”. “Chak De” is a rare example of a successful low budget film. The film was not only highly critically acclaimed but also collected sufficient revenues at the box-office.

Reportedly, “Rocket Singh” has been made under the budget of 5 crore. But it could not live up to the expectations. Amit Awasthi, the manager of Spice Cinema, Noida said, “‘Rocket Singh’ has not at all been satisfactory and done very bad business. The occupancy has fallen to 25 percent Monday from an average of just 68 percent over the weekend”. He added, “The content is not being appreciated, as the second half is being called very slow and dull and the climax is being considered to be not at all satisfactory”.

Yogesh Raizada, the Corporate Head of the Wave Cinemas has commented the same thing. He said, “The movie lacks mass appeal – audiences could not associate with it considering its content on sales guys, etc. So, the weekend was only average but not up to expectations.”

He concluded by saying, “The weekend was only close to 70 percent while Monday it has fallen close to 40 percent”.

The film also stars debutant Shazahn Padamsee with famous anchor/actor Gauhar Khan. Though the story revolves around the life of the salesman, but these leading ladies also have pivotal roles in the films.

Joginder Mahajan, a Delhi based distributor said, “The film has been a disappointment for the industry”.

Avatar: decade’s most expensive film to release this Friday


Director James Cameron who had given us different film experiences with The Terminator and The Titanic earlier is coming up with new visual extravaganza Avatar this Friday. The film is considered the biggest blockbuster of the decade. Also, it is the most expensive film ever costing Rs 2,000 crores. The film premiered at London last week and critics wowed it. While some said it was ‘jaw dropping’ and ‘mind-blowing’, others said that the film would revolutionise the world of cinema.

Praising the director one newspaper proclaimed, “James Cameron has proven his point: he is the king of the world; movie magic is back!” a UK tabloid stated it as “the most dazzling film of the decade.”

The film has already created a buzz in India and Fox Star Studios is planning to release the film on a large scale in India. CEO of Fox Star Studios India, Vijay Singh, confirmed this and said, “There is an incredible buzz around the film in India and we are going all out to give it the best possible release. Avatar will be released in 700 prints, in English, Hindi, Tamil and Telugu, which is by far one of the biggest releases for a Hollywood film in India.”

‘Kaminey’ gets an ‘A’ certificate from Censor Board


It is a nightmare come true for Vishal Bhardwaj whose ambitious project ‘Kaminey’ has been awarded an ‘A’ certificate by the censor board which means a loss of young crowd which form a considerable percentage of the viewers.
The examining committee reportedly saw the flick on Tuesday afternoon and suggested some major cuts as they felt that the film was just too violent. When Vishal refused to either go for chopping his scenes or accept an ‘A’ certificate, the revising committee with Sharmila Tagore as the Chairperson watched it with a panel of members in Delhi yesterday afternoon. The committee, however, gave an ‘A’ certificate again.
The production house, on the other hand, defends the violence in the film saying that they have already made some cuts Your browser may not support display of this image. and the abusive language used in the film is marginal. As the film is based on the underworld, violence and darkness is but naturally felt in the movie.
Well, the ball is in Vishal’s court now and he has to decide whether he will move to the higher courts or settle down with the censor board’s decision.

‘Life Partner’ is a comedy based on love and marriage


Produced by Abbas Mastaan and directed by Rumy Jaffrey, the forthcoming flick ‘Life Partner’ is all about love and marriage. The film stars Govinda, Fardeen Khan, Genelia D’Souza, Tusshar Kapoor, and Prachi Desai. The music for the film is by Pritam and the lyrics have been penned down by Javed Akhtar.
‘Life Partner’ is about the struggle in marriage where Karan (Fardeen Khan) and Sanjana (Genelia D’Souza) go in for love marriage and Bhavesh (Tusshar Kapoor), and his life partner, Prachi (Prachi Desai) struggle to make their arranged marriage successful.
Govinda plays Jeet who is an accomplished divorce lawyer who does not believe in the institution of marriage and is often responsible for his getting his clients divorced. The movie promises to give a rib tickling three hour entertainment.

Aamir to play the lead in wife's directorial debut


Superstar Aamir Khan has finally let the cat out of the bag. The actor has confirmed that he is playing the lead in wife Kiran Rao's directorial debut 'Dhobi Ghaat'.

The superstar who had till now maintained silence about his involvement in the project, will be playing a full fledged role along with Smita Patil's son Pratiek Babbar, who had made an impressed debut in Aamir Khan's production 'Jaane Tu Yaa Jaane Naa'.
"...the cat is finally out of the bag. I am playing one of the leads in Kiran's film Dhobi Ghaat. The reason we kept this under wraps is that she didn't want to attract much attention towards her film. She wanted to make this film on real locations with a tiny crew, very guerilla style." The actor wrote in his blog.
Known as 'Mr Perfectionist' in Bollywood, the actor is delighted to have dodged the media for once.
"We had to do it very quietly. And for once we managed to keep a secret from the media, at least until we finished the shoot," Aamir said.
Aamir's last release was blockbuster revenge drama 'Ghajini'. The actor is also working on 'Munnabhai' director Raj Kumar Hirani's 'Three Idiots', which is an adaptation of Chetan Bhagat's bestselling novel 'Five Point Someone'.
